Limbs & Things is a global developer and manufacturer of medical simulation equipment and clinical skills trainers used by healthcare educators, universities, hospitals, and simulation centres worldwide. Founded in 1990, our mission is to improve patient outcomes by providing realistic, repeatable training tools that allow healthcare professionals to practise procedures safely before performing them on real patients. Today, our products support clinical education in over 100 countries and are trusted by medical schools, training hospitals, and professional certification programmes around the world. About your role We are seeking a motivated and enthusiastic IT Apprentice to join our IT team. This is an excellent opportunity for someone looking to start their career in IT while gaining hands-on experience supporting users, systems, and technology services within a professional business environment. The successful candidate will work closely with experienced IT professionals, developing technical skills across service desk support, Microsoft 365 administration, information security, infrastructure support, and end-user device management. Main responsibilities Acting as a first point of contact for IT support requests, incidents, and service inquiries. Providing technical support to users via phone, email, remote support tools, and in person. Assisting with the diagnosis and resolution of hardware, software, and account-related issues. Supporting user onboarding and offboarding activities, including account creation, access management, and equipment setup. Assisting with the administration of Microsoft 365 services, including Teams, Exchange Online, SharePoint Online, and Entra ID. Helping maintain end-user devices, software deployments, and mobile device management systems. Supporting the setup, maintenance, and troubleshooting of audio and video conferencing equipment. Helping maintain the IT desk setups for office-based staff. Creating and updating technical documentation, user guides, and knowledge base articles. Following IT policies, procedures, and security best practices at all times. And any other tasks as required by the IT Department.
